IP查询
查询
你查询的IP:[120.168.190.240] 地理位置:印度尼西亚
最新查询
120.231.249.172
218.173.229.131
221.105.213.206
123.8.81.77
119.205.245.221
118.89.69.121
120.144.109.217
218.245.213.203
221.134.193.104
120.168.190.240
125.216.207.11
59.191.240.167
203.80.144.53
119.252.223.15
121.52.160.92
218.185.192.92
219.72.234.60
117.22.170.5
59.151.39.0
119.32.17.142
118.124.199.228
117.8.144.75
202.38.192.255
202.131.208.184
120.92.148.103
121.52.160.110
202.85.208.209
203.93.60.250
121.60.171.31
59.107.149.226
124.242.90.71